Turkey Meatloaf
Ingredients
The meatloaf mixture
-
2
lbs
93% lean ground turkey
-
1
large
egg
-
1
large
egg yolk
The aromatics
-
1
Tbsp
olive oil
-
1 1/4
cups
finely chopped yellow onion
-
1
Tbsp
minced garlic
The binders and flavorings
-
3/4
cup
bread crumbs
-
1/3
cup
low-sodium chicken broth
-
1/2
cup
finely shredded parmesan cheese
-
1 1/2
Tbsp
Worcestershire sauce
-
1/3
cup
ketchup
-
1
Tbsp
dijon mustard
-
3
Tbsp
chopped fresh parsley
-
1/2
tsp
dried thyme
-
1
tsp
salt
-
1/2
tsp
freshly ground black pepper
The oil for brushing
The ketchup topping
Instructions
- Preheat the oven to 375°F and prepare a baking sheet.
- Heat olive oil in a skillet and sauté onion until golden, then add garlic.
- In a bowl, mix bread crumbs with chicken broth.
- Combine the sautéed onion mixture with the bread crumb mixture and cool in the fridge.
- Add parmesan, Worcestershire sauce, ketchup, mustard, parsley, thyme, egg, yolk, salt, and pepper to the cooled mixture and blend well.
- Mix in the ground turkey until well combined.
- Shape the mixture into a loaf on the baking sheet and brush with olive oil.
- Bake for 45 minutes, then brush with ketchup and continue baking until the center reaches 165°F.
- Let rest for 5 minutes, garnish with parsley, and slice to serve.
